Guests can enjoy the hotel's hot spring for free. It's very convenient for shopping, with Takashimaya right next door and two convenience stores downstairs.
Transportation is incredibly convenient. Please note, it's right next to Matsuyama-shi Station (not JR Matsuyama Station). If you need to go to JR Matsuyama Station, there's a tram stop downstairs that also provides direct access to Okaido, the Matsuyama Castle Ropeway, Dogo Onsen, and more. From Iyo-Tetsu Matsuyama-shi Station, where the hotel is located, you can also directly reach Baishinji Temple, a popular spot for fans of 'Tokyo Love Story.' Additionally, there's a highway bus terminal nearby, offering more economical travel to places like Takamatsu, Tokushima, and Osaka compared to taking the train, just for your reference.

WWanwanshizhimaoYou can think of this hotel as a 'plus' version of a domestic Orange Hotel Crystal. The decor is that of a five-star hotel, but the price is that of a business hotel. The renovations were clearly done with great care, and the breakfast across all their locations maintains a consistent standard. They all feature a free rooftop hot spring bath with a view. I've stayed at various Candeo hotels in different locations, and overall, the bathroom facilities at the Ehime branch feel a bit old; I suspect it's an older hotel that was renovated without updating the bathrooms. In winter, since the windows don't open for ventilation, a lot of condensation builds up. At night, when there's a lot of condensation, it drips down the walls, leading to mold in those areas. This results in a musty smell when you first enter the room. It must also be quite a hassle for the cleaning staff to deal with the condensation in every room daily. What I disliked most was the lack of a duvet cover; a single sheet separates you from the duvet. I've only encountered this at the Ehime and Kagoshima branches, perhaps it's a local custom… there's nothing much one can do about it. Everything else was great.
